For the 2025-26 school year, there are 4 private high schools serving 880 students in 95403, CA.
The top ranked private high schools in 95403, CA include Ursuline High School and Cardinal Newman High School.
The average acceptance rate is 92%, which is higher than the California private high school average acceptance rate of 78%.
50% of private high schools in 95403, CA are religiously affiliated (most commonly Catholic).
